Program Overview

The New-York Historical Society offers free online and in-person classes for permanent residents to prepare for the United States Citizenship and Immigration Services naturalization exam. The naturalization test is a demanding oral and written exam that Legal Permanent Residents (LPRs) must pass to become citizens. There are 100 questions on U.S. history and government that the USCIS officer could ask during the interview. Our interactive program covers all 100 questions and includes preparation for the naturalization interview at the end of the session. Using the Museum's incredible collection, our students will be able to learn about American history and government by examining paintings and documents we have collected over the years. We offer courses at different times and intensities so that participants can choose the class that best suits their needs.
